Hi all,
I suggest either
make export_filename_date_format a configuration property set to the iso
8601 "yyyy-MM-dd"
or
each broken locale provides his own fix and Beth chooses a fix for those
that don't provide one
What do you think is better?

> Hi all,
>
> From my point of view, this is not a Sakai problem but a JAVA problem. I think this kind of parameters should be configurable but they must be set to a value supported by Java. Standard date format does not consider using 'j' as a character. Instead of 'j', 'm' (month) should be used.
>
> What do you think about that?
